courouluVacqueyras_thumb.jpgOne of Vacqueyras’ reference point estates, Domaine Le Couroulu is run by Guy Richard. From just over 42 acres of vines, Richard consistently fashions serious, well-made wines from the appellation’s limestone plateau and the rocky top soils known as the Galets Roules. The wines, which spend 18-29 months in tank and neutral wood, are undeniable bargains for top-notch southern Rhone wines.
